π Role Summary
-
This role is pivotal in enhancing the visual communication strategy and execution for Global Atlantic Financial Group, a leader in retirement security and investment solutions.
-
The Senior Graphic Designer will be responsible for developing high-quality design assets for a variety of marketing initiatives, ensuring brand consistency and elevating the organization's visual identity.
-
This position requires a blend of strategic conceptualization and meticulous production execution, demanding a strong creative point of view alongside exceptional attention to detail.
-
The designer will collaborate closely with senior creatives, marketing teams, and various business units to deliver compelling, on-brand design solutions from initial concept through final delivery.

π Primary Responsibilities
-
Design & Creative Development: Conceptualize and create thoughtful, visually engaging design solutions for events, digital campaigns, print collateral, and other marketing initiatives, ensuring alignment with strategic objectives.
-
Visual Communication: Translate complex financial concepts and business objectives into clear, compelling, and accessible visual communications that resonate with target audiences.
-
Production & Execution: Prepare and manage production-ready files for both print and digital channels, ensuring accuracy, consistency, and adherence to technical specifications for all deliverables.
-
Brand Stewardship: Uphold and maintain Global Atlanticβs visual identity across all touchpoints, contributing to the evolution of brand guidelines and ensuring thoughtful application of design standards.
-
Cross-Functional Collaboration: Partner closely with colleagues across Marketing, Communications, Product, Sales, and other business units, effectively navigating input from multiple stakeholders to align design strategy with organizational goals.
-
Collaborative Problem-Solving: Work alongside designers, writers, project managers, and internal partners to address creative challenges and elevate the overall quality and impact of design outputs.
-
Quality Assurance: Conduct thorough reviews of all final output for technical accuracy, including typography, color, imagery, and file specifications, ensuring a high level of craftsmanship and attention to detail.
-
Creative Contribution: Act as a strategic thought partner in visual strategy, offering design insights and contributing innovative ideas that enhance the impact and effectiveness of marketing programs.

π Skills & Qualifications
Education: While no specific degree is listed, a Bachelor's degree in Graphic Design, Visual Communications, or a related field is typically expected for a Senior Graphic Designer role. A strong portfolio can often substitute for formal education.
Experience: 7+ years of professional graphic design experience, demonstrating a progression of responsibility and a solid understanding of design principles and production workflows.
Required Skills:
-
Advanced proficiency in Adobe Creative Suite (Photoshop, Illustrator, InDesign).
-
Advanced proficiency in Figma for collaborative design and prototyping.
-
Strong visual design skills encompassing typography, layout, hierarchy, and composition.
-
Proven ability to balance conceptual design with high-volume production execution.
-
Experience delivering production-ready files for both print and digital platforms.
-
Ability to manage multiple projects simultaneously, prioritizing effectively and meeting tight deadlines.
-
Strong communication skills, including the ability to present and articulate design decisions clearly and persuasively.
-
Comfort working within established brand systems while contributing fresh, innovative ideas.
Preferred Skills:
-
Motion graphics experience (e.g., After Effects) is a plus, indicating an ability to contribute to dynamic visual content.
-
Experience within the financial services industry is highly desirable, suggesting familiarity with industry-specific regulations, communication styles, and target audiences.

π΅ Compensation & Benefits
Salary Range: $105,000 - $130,000 USD per year.
Benefits:
-
Health Insurance: Comprehensive coverage for medical, dental, and vision.
-
Stock Options: Potential for equity participation through long-term incentives.
-
401(k) with Immediate Vesting and Company Match: A strong retirement savings plan with immediate ownership of employee contributions and employer matching.
-
Annual Cash Bonuses: Potential for performance-based cash incentives.
-
Sales Incentives: Applicable for roles involved in sales support or direct sales, though less likely for a pure design role unless directly tied to campaign performance.
Working Hours:
The company states employees are in the office 4 days per week in Hartford. This implies a standard full-time work week, likely around 40 hours, with flexibility afforded by the hybrid model.
